Eli Hoehn (hane): banjo, vocals Kelly Kroeker (Krayker): vocals, percussion Wayne Scmidt: guitar, vocals Damen Price: drums Kelly Coyle: bass Captain Gravitone’s music has been gaining attention and radio time, appearing on Minnesota Public Radio’s “Radio Heartland;” Kathryn Tickell’s, Amazing Radio show from Gateshead, United Kingdom; “Fubar Omniverse” and “House Party” w/ Harold Tremblay on KFAI radio, Minneapolis, MN; “Bluegrass Saturday Morning” and “String Theory” on KBEM radio, Minneapolis, MN; “Minnesota Homebrew” on Pioneer 90.1, Thief River Falls, MN; and “Folk Scene, etc.” on KMSU, Mankato, MN. Captain Gravitone & the String Theory Orchestra is a Minnesota-based quintet that plays roots music influenced by jazz, Gypsy, tango and a fictional super-hero (with real super-powers). “Captain Gravitone & the String Theory Orchestra is part music group, part theatrical troupe and 100% fun,” Phil Nusbaum, KBEM Twin Cities radio, host of Bluegrass Saturday Morning. “Banjo driven Mother’s of Invention reincarnated. Rule #1: no rules,” Bruce Davis, KMSU Mankato radio, host of “Folk Scene, etc.“[The group] has melded elements of folk, rock, gypsy jazz and blues into an existential exploration of music,” Tanner Kent, Mankato Free Press. Captain Gravitone & the String Theory Orchestra has performed with Tom Lieberman, Papa John Kolstad, Jim Plattes, Wailin Willie Smith, Dick Kimmel, Charlie Roth, Ron Arsenault, Dave Pengra, Scott Fultz, Paul Fonfara, Karen Kozak, Ben Marti and many other great musicians from the Minnesota music scene.
